Business Development Manager – Western Australia Be a Driving Force in the Future of Blasting Solutions Are you a strategic leader with deep expertise in Western Australia's mining and explosives sectors? AECI Australia is seeking a Business Development Manager – Western Australia to lead the mobilisation and growth of our operations across the region.
This is your opportunity to join a global leader in blasting solutions and play a pivotal role in expanding our footprint in one of the world's most critical mining hubs.
About AECIAECI is a global leader in mining services, explosives, and chemical manufacturing, delivering sustainable, high-performance solutions across the mining value chain.
In Australia, we are on a growth trajectory and seeking visionary leaders to support our ambitious expansion in Western Australia.
The Role As the Business Development Manager – WA, you will be at the forefront of establishing AECI's presence in the state.
You will drive the planning and execution of new operational facilities, including a cutting-edge electronic detonator assembly plant and lead strategic business development initiatives.
Your work will directly contribute to the company's long-term growth and success in the region.
Key Responsibilities You will lead the establishment and growth of AECI operations in WA, including operational readiness for a new electronic detonator facility.
You will support feasibility and planning for a Powerboost plant, develop and execute regional business development strategies, and build strong relationships with mining clients, regulators, and government bodies.
The role involves managing cross-functional teams, ensuring new operations meet SHEQ standards, overseeing project budgets, leading tenders and contract negotiations, and tracking key performance metrics.
You will also act as a brand ambassador, promoting AECI's Vision, Mission, and Values in the WA market.
About You You hold a tertiary qualification in Accounting, Business, Engineering or an MBA, with a minimum of 8 years' experience in commercial or business development roles.
You have proven success in stakeholder engagement, market expansion, and operations within explosives or chemical manufacturing.
You are familiar with WA's mining landscape and regulatory frameworks and experienced in financial modelling and tendering.
You are highly strategic, commercially savvy, and a natural relationship builder with strong le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ills.
A hands-on, solution-oriented mindset and the ability to travel interstate and internationally are essential.
